Compounded Semaglutide Buccal Troches with Cyanocobalamin 1mg for Weight Loss 

Compounded semaglutide troches are a specialized formulation of medication designed for buccal administration. Each troche contains a customized dosage of semaglutide, a glucagon-like peptide-1 (GLP-1) receptor agonist, combined with cyanocobalamin (vitamin B12) for enhanced weight loss support. Indications:

Compounded semaglutide buccal troches with cyanocobalamin 1mg are indicated as an adjunct to a reduced-calorie diet and increased physical activity for chronic weight management in adults with obesity or overweight with at least one weight-related comorbidity (e.g., hypertension, type 2 diabetes, dyslipidemia).

Dosage and Administration:

Patients should follow the dosing instructions provided by the healthcare provider or pharmacist. The troches are intended for buccal administration (placed between the cheek and gum) and should be allowed to dissolve slowly without chewing or swallowing.

Contraindications:

Compounded semaglutide buccal troches with cyanocobalamin are contraindicated in patients with a history of hypersensitivity to semaglutide, cyanocobalamin, or any of the ingredients in the troches. They should not be used in patients with a personal or family history of medullary thyroid carcinoma or multiple endocrine neoplasia syndrome type 2.

Side Effects:

Common side effects associated with compounded semaglutide buccal troches with cyanocobalamin for weight loss may include nausea, vomiting, diarrhea, abdominal pain, decreased appetite, and constipation. These side effects are usually mild to moderate in intensity and may improve over time with continued use.

Serious side effects, such as pancreatitis, gallbladder disorders, hypoglycemia (particularly in patients with type 2 diabetes), and acute kidney injury, may occur rarely. Patients should be advised to seek medical attention if they experience any signs or symptoms of these serious side effects.

Precautions and Warnings:

Compounded semaglutide buccal troches with cyanocobalamin should be used with caution in patients with a history of pancreatitis, cholelithiasis, or biliary tract disease. Regular monitoring of renal function, serum electrolytes, and thyroid function is recommended during treatment.

Patients should be counseled on the signs and symptoms of hypoglycemia and how to manage it, particularly if they are also taking insulin or insulin secretagogues.

Storage:

Compounded semaglutide buccal troches with cyanocobalamin should be stored at room temperature (20°C to 25°C / 68°F to 77°F) in a dry place away from direct sunlight. Keep the troches in their original packaging and out of reach of children.
